Package: sympa
Version: 6.0.1+dfsg-4
Severity: grave

Sympa versions<6.1.11 have a severe security issue where any user can
download or delete the archives of a mailing list if they know the name
of the list.

Debian has been tracking it at 
http://security-tracker.debian.org/tracker/CVE-2012-2352

I'm attaching a patch (taken from upstream commit:
https://sourcesup.renater.fr/scm/viewvc.php/branches/sympa-6.0-branch/wwsympa/wwsympa.fcgi.in?root=sympa&pathrev=7358
 ) that fixes the problem
